SUMMARY DESCRIPTION:
We are looking for a customer-focused IoT Outside Sales Representative with strong communication and technical skills to support IoT-related products in the centrifugal pump market. This role involves collaborating with multiple departments, assisting with sales efforts, resolving customer issues, and processing orders and quotes efficiently.
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ES:
- Write and input general sales quotes and sales orders.
- Write and document specific and technical sales quotations, technical sales orders, general sales correspondence, and specific sales correspondence.
- Assist in forecasting sales for key customers and coordinating inventory levels with management and purchasing teams.
- Assist customers with installations and facilitate teaching and training events.
- Interface daily between our Engineering and Sales staff.
- Assist/support customers with technical questions related to software, electrical, and mechanical components within and surrounding our system and products.
- Learn, interpret, and apply technical pump information, including BOM, pump curves, and dimensions.
- Collaborate with a cross-functional team consisting of Sales, Engineering, Production, Shipping, and Finance.
- Set up and maintain a new distribution network for product and service offerings in fixed pump installation markets.
- Provide dealer, end user, and sales staff training in product application and maintenance.
- Knowledge of product lines, marketplace, requirements, customer trends, and applicable industry standards.
- Investigate to determine causes of reported field problems with products, including warranty requests. for failed products. Support customers through the return process.
- Respond to occasional requests for additional off-hour work in the event of an emergency client incident or critical business needs.
- Frequently travel (50-75%) to meet customers at their location and attend various industry trade shows.
